@BadThad from what I have seen, TPGs seem to very rarely give out lower than high-50s grades to zincolns since to actually show significant wear they would have to be missing plating, which would then place them in a details grade, but I could be wrong. You certainly know more about copper coin grading than I do, just my observation from seeing a lot of not great looking but undamaged zincolns in MS slabs.

Quote:
TPGs seem to very rarely give out lower than high-50s grades to zincolns


That's because NOBODY (in general) wants to pay $50+ to slab a potential AU Zincoln....which is generally worthless unless it's a variety. Thusly, the populations are virtually non-existent.
